Web Hosting: Helpful Hints For Making It Work For You

By Alan

A web host provides an area for you to host a website. When you are deciding between hosting services, there are several points you should compare to see if one is right for you. This article will give you some tips you should do when you are picking out a web host.

You should take the time to scour as many reviews of potential web hosts as possible. Depending on the recommendations of one or two people can backfire, especially if those providing their opinions lack experience or have some kind of affiliation with the host they recommend.

Your domain name should be registered with an outside company. If you register it with your web host and the company goes under, you could end up losing your name. Your hosting provider will control the registration of your domain instead of you.

When you choose a web page hosting company, select one that resides in the specific country of the audience you are targeting. For example, if your target audience is in France, the web page hosting data center for your site should also be in France.

Invest in an SSL certificate for both your and your customers’ peace of mind. You can add an icon to your website which informs users that your site is secure, and this can make them more trusting of the transaction security on your site.

A lot of hosts require you to create a backup of your website. This is absolutely necessary to ensure your data is safe besides complying to what your server’s requirements. You will still have your website if anything were to totally crash.

If you wish to save money, you should think about getting a free web host. If you do so, you may have ads pop up on your web site, and you will not have as much space for your files. If you don’t want any ads to appear on your site, you should consider paying another site to host your site.

Look for web hosts that have cPanel. This is a graphical interface that makes it easy and quick to add applications to your site. It’s very intuitive, and it can be installed easily. In addition, it makes the management of your website a lot more efficient.

If your web page hosting service offers online chats, forums or posting boards, then use them for direct access to information about them. These channels are helpful for finding honest, unbiased reviews, and feedback that can make your decision much easier. You can be more confident about your site after you choose a good company based on these discussions. Current customers may be one of the best sources of information you can get.

When you are selecting a web host, it is best to pick one that has won multiple hosting awards. This method is great for judging a host’s support and service. Although it’s possible to fake awards, most web hosting awards are legitimate. Most awards are chosen by fan votes, so the awards give the service credibility. Look for a host with a lot of awards requiring votes from their clients.

Hosting providers value their reputations because you can learn so much from what users report. Research web hosts to see which have a trustworthy reputation and a long record of good service. Companies that don’t provide good service should be identifiable online based on reviews.

Consider using a dedicated server rather than a shared one. Your site may have high bandwidth or space requirements that can make a dedicated server a better choice. This will allow you to provide your customers with the optimum experience when they visit your site. Try to remember that people that are happy will keep coming back.

You need a web hosting service in order to exist out there on the Internet. You may be in trouble later on if you do not keep certain things in mind as you select a website hosting service. The hints and tips you’ve been given can help you choose a website hosting service that is both reliable and affordable.

Learn How You Can Make Webhosting Work For You

By Alan

Is it possible to maximize your profits and minimize your costs to ensure that your online business is as profitable as humanly possible? Nobody can be certain of the answer, but it makes sense to take a look at every business expense you have, including the price of your web hosting. Keep reading for some ideas you can use to ensure you’re getting the most bang for your hosting buck.

Many web page hosting companies offer add-ons to their services, but the number and type of features varies from one company to another. When you’re looking at all the options, be sure that what people are offering matches what you’re looking for. A host that appears to be more economical may not be due to missing features in their plan.

Before committing to a single website hosting service, explore all of your options. Only relying on two means that lots of errors could exist in your decision because their experience levels could be different from yours, or they could have an affiliation with the particular business that is providing the hosting services.

As soon as you find something about a host that you don’t like, start looking for a replacement. Should you need to switch providers, you don’t want to start researching companies all over again while you’re offline.

Identify what services you must have before you begin your search. Carefully consider what you need and want in a web host, and compare each potential provider to your list. Making this type of list will help you avoid making a decision based solely on one factor, such as price, rather than finding the best deal for your needs.

Lump-sum payments can save you money at a web host, but monthly payments give you more flexibility. It is impossible to know how good business will be in the later months. If your business grows too big for the host or your business closes, you may lose the money you paid, unless the host states otherwise.

Be aware of your web host’s guarantee policy and whether they offer money back if you’re not satisfied. Canceling your service should be your right if you aren’t satisfied with what you signed up for within 30 days. Some web hosts do not live up to their advertisements.

Check around to see what the past and present customers of your potential web hosts are saying. Asking customers questions about the your most pressing concerns can help you pare down your list of potential hosts. After reading the discussions you find in these places, you will most likely find your confidence towards a company is much higher. If you can speak with a current customer of a company, they will probably be the best person to find out information about a company you are interested in.

Hosting awards are a great tool to use when selecting a hosting company. If a company has numerous hosting awards, for example, this can give you a good sense of the support and service they provide. Though these fan awards are easily reproduced, valid awards are awarded through site visitors casting their own votes to determine winners. Web hosts that display a high number of awards from fan voting are the hosts you should include in your viable choices.

It is important to go with a web host with a good reputation. Some companies have an excellent reputation and are well-regarded in the field. Others make promises they cannot deliver on, and should be avoided.

Ensure that the web host you choose supports any and all programming languages that your development team uses now, or might use down the road. If you don’t have the correct language support, your website will not succeed. You will find yourself limited if you wish to develop your site and find your host does not support the language you were planning to use in the future. Switching web page hosting providers can require a lot of very difficult and boring work.

If your business requires that you have multiple email addresses, be sure to ask your host what their email format is like. You will probably want POP 3. Email of this type is available to you online wherever you are, and they follow your domain.

Try using a host that offers SEO features if you want to boost traffic to your website. These features ensure that your website is automatically registered with some of the major search engines. You may need to register the site yourself as this allows you more control.

When considering different web hosting providers, look to each one’s website for clues. Those who cannot design their website well should not be contacted. This could indicate many different problems, including inexperience and dishonesty. Proper design elements will indicate that they are devoted to detail, and that they are well versed in coding and HTML.

Cheap web hosts might not be the best solution. It might be tempting to go cheap, but you must know that there is a reason that they do not cost a lot. They might be a risk to customers, or they do not offer the best customer service.

Make sure you know how long companies that you’re considering have been in business. A company that’s been around a while can generally offer better support. If the servers encounter a problem, these companies are more likely to have the requisite resources for handling it. For the more common problems, they will most likely have standardized procedures for resolution in place. Newer companies usually have more inexperienced customer support.

Ask about the server access that the company provides. FTP-based servers are commonplace, but demanding of users. If you are a novice, you would do well to seek out a web host with a simple control panel. A simple site can be hosted with nothing more than cPanel, but a complex site requires at least FTP access and sometimes SSH.

There are many things that can affect the price of your web hosting choices. It is a great investment of your time to carefully consider which options are right for your business and then choose the hosting service which offers the best price for that package.
